Bio Energy Proposal Solicitation: U.S. and Israel

The Israel Energy Partnership and the U.S. Israel Science and Technology Foundation, along with the Oil Free Initiative of the Israeli Prime Minister’s Office and MATIMOP (the Israeli Industry Center for R&D on behalf of the Office of the Chief Scientist in the Ministry of Industry, Trade and Labor) are soliciting proposals for the U.S.-Israel Bio-Energy Challenge, a competitive program that will pick up to twelve leading biofuels companies and academic researchers to serve as the advance guard for forging a collaborative effort on bioenergy between the U.S. and Israel. The U.S.-Israel Bio-Energy Challenge is supported by the White House; the Israeli Prime Minister’s Petroleum Free Initiative; the U.S. Department of Energy; the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A); the U.S. Navy; the U.S. Air Force; Israel’s Ministry of Industry, Trade and Labor; and industry representatives in both countries.
